Common Welding Certifications

Although the American Welding Society’s normal CW (Certified Welder) card paves the way for almost all job opportunities, many industries require a specific certificate. A handful of the most-common of these are highlighted below.

  • SCWI and CWI Certification for inspectors and senior inspectors
  • API Certification for individuals who work on pipelines in the gas and oil field
  • CW Certification to be a Certified Welder
  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for welders that work with boiler and pressurized vessels

The below graphic shows wages and employment forecasts for welders in the State of Maryland through the end of the decade.

Maryland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 2,620 2,700 3% 70
Maryland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$28,000 $42,700 $69,800

Source: O*Net Online

Welding Specialist Programs – Things to Anticipate

You’ve decided that you’d like to become a welder, so at this moment you’ll want to choose which of the certified welding schools is the ideal one. Once you start looking around, you will discover a wide selection of programs, but what should you check for when selecting welder schools? It’s very highly encouraged that you take the time to make certain that confirm that the welder program or school you’re looking at is actually accepted by the American Welding Society or some other accrediting agency. Just after verifying the accreditation status, you will need to search a tad further to make sure that the program you are considering can offer you the most-effective instruction.

  • Make certain the college’s curriculum features classes in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
  • Attempt to find courses that cover AWS SENSE standards
  • Learn if the institution gives financial support
  • Make certain the program trains with gear that fits field requirements
